What type of ship is this?

QI SHUN (IMO 9387346) is a Dry bulk/Supramax ship built in 2009 and is sailing under the flag of Hong Kong. She has an overall length (LOA) of 190 meters and a width (beam) of 32 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is 53,351 tonnes.
